A sparkling heart at the 1 o'clock position. Franck Muller releases a new Long Island Relief watch.

May 26, 2020

The Long Island collection celebrates its 20th anniversary this year. To commemorate this milestone, an iconic timepiece featuring a sparkling heart at the 1 o'clock position has been released. The combination of the Long Island and heart is a unique design, making it a truly precious piece.

The Long Island features vertical proportions inspired by the "bridge" that wealthy Manhattanites crossed in the 1920s to head to Long Island for weekend getaways. The linear design blends beautifully with the curved shape of the case from the side, creating an elegant, curvaceous aesthetic that symbolizes the artistic style of Art Deco, which flourished in the early 20th century. Developed for comfort, the watch features a timepiece with a unique aesthetic.

The Byzantine numerals on the indexes are "relief processed," a technique that involves embossing them from the back of the dial, creating a three-dimensional raised appearance. A distinctive feature of this process is the shine of the indexes, which are the same color as the watch case material, and the shadows created by the light permeate every corner of the dial, vividly emphasizing its sparkle.

Watchmaker Franck Muller, who has pursued the quest for uniqueness in complicated watches, has also achieved the ultimate feat in design, creating "original Franck Muller designs" that are recognizable at a glance.


Long Island Relief “Heart Diamond”
[Quartz, hours, minutes, 18K pink gold case, 32.5mm x 23mm, crocodile strap]
1.58 million yen (excluding tax) [Limited to 50 pieces] Scheduled for release this summer
